Kurzbeschreibung
Drawing on research by leading scholars and prominent activists, Students Must Rise looks at student and youth activism in South Africa, considering what happened before and beyond the Soweto moment. Rethinks the conventional narrative of youth and student activism by placing the 1976 students’ uprising in Soweto in a deeper historical context.
Inhaltsverzeichnis
Introduction: narratives of the student struggle - Anne Heffernan and Noor Nieftagodien
Chapter 1 A brief history of the African Students’ Association - Sifiso Mxolisi Ndlovu
Chapter 2 Youth and student culture - Riding resistance and imagining the future - Bhekizizwe Peterson
Chapter 3 The role of religion and theology in the organisation of student activists - Ian Macqueen
Chapter 4 Student organisation in Lehurutshe and the impac t of Onkgopotse Abram Tiro - Arianna Lissoni
Chapter 5 The University of the North - A regional and national centre of activism -Anne Heffernan
Chapter 6 Action and fire in Soweto, June 1976 - Sibongile Mkhabela
Chapter 7 What they shot in Alex - Steve Kwena Mokwena
Chapter 8 SASO and Black Consciousness and the shift to congress politics - Saleem Badat
Chapter 9 Youth politics and rural rebellion in Zebediela and other par ts of the “homeland” of Lebowa, 1976–1977 - Sekibakiba Peter Lekgoathi
Chapter 10 My Journey, our journey - Activism at Ongoye University - Makhosazana Xaba
Chapter 11 ‘Let’s begin to par ticipa te fully now in politics’ - Student politics, Mhluzi township, 1970s - Tshepo Moloi
Chapter 12 ‘They would remind you of 1960’ - The emergence of radical student politics in the Vaal Triangle, 1972–1985 - Franziska Rueedi
Chapter 13 The ends of boycott - Premesh Lalu
Chapter 14 Fighting for ‘our little freedoms’ - The evolution of student and youth politics in Phomolong township, Free State - Phindile Kunene
Chapter 15 ‘Every generation has its struggle’ - A brief history of Equal Education, 2008–15 - Brad Brockman
Chapter 16 Contemporary student politics in South Africa - The rise of the black-led student movements of #RhodesMustFall and #FeesMustFall in 2015 - Leigh-Ann Naidoo
